Google has begun rolling out two significant upgrades to Gmail’s Help Me Write feature, bringing Gemini-powered artificial intelligence capabilities that move well beyond generic email suggestions and into territory that feels considerably more personal and contextually aware. The rollout began on May 5, 2026, through an extended deployment, with full feature visibility potentially taking more than 15 days to reach all eligible users. Both upgrades activate automatically when relevant context is detected within a prompt, and users are not required to seek administrator approval to access the new capabilities.
The first enhancement, called topic contextualisation, connects the Help Me Write tool directly to a user’s Google Drive and Gmail history based on the content of their prompt. When composing an email, the feature automatically pulls relevant information such as budget figures, project updates, or reference documents from across a user’s Workspace environment and inserts it into the draft without requiring the user to manually locate, copy, and paste information from separate applications. Google has positioned this as a direct response to the friction caused by switching between apps during the drafting process, and internal surveys found that 85 percent of users want artificial intelligence tools that can actively leverage their own existing content rather than generating responses from scratch with no contextual grounding.
The second upgrade introduces tone and style personalisation, through which Help Me Write analyses a user’s previously sent emails to identify and replicate their individual communication patterns. Whether a user tends toward brief, informal messages or longer, more structured professional correspondence, the artificial intelligence adapts its drafts to match that established voice rather than defaulting to a generic neutral register. Google described this as making artificial intelligence-generated emails sound less like they came from a machine and more like they came from the person actually sending them, a distinction that matters considerably in professional contexts where voice and relationship dynamics are closely tied. Eligible users include Google Workspace Business and Enterprise subscribers, Google AI Plus, Pro, and Ultra subscribers, and education customers with the Gemini add-on, covering a broad base of professional and institutional Gmail users worldwide.
